Identification of rs2036527 as a cis-regulatory variant for CHRNA3 and CHRNA5 by allele-specific expression and implications for nicotine dependence and lung cancer.
The American journal on addictions - 1 May 2026
Peng Tao, Shi Xiao-Qian, Guo Hao, Li Hai-Yan, Zhou Xi-Ting, Song Hong-Li, Zhang Xin-Xin, Fu Wei-Ping, Sun Chang
Abstract excerpt
BACKGROUND AND OBJECTIVES: Numerous genome-wide association studies suggest that rs1051730 is significantly associated with nicotine dependence and further lung cancer in Caucasian. Since rs1051730 is a synonymous variant at CHRNA3 (cholinergic receptor nicotinic alpha 3 subunit), it might be hypothesized that the causal variant might be other SNP(s) in strong linkage disequilibrium (LD).
